1

[TOC] 背景 這幾天組內的人一起學習DDD,里面再次提到了依賴倒置原則,在這學習過程中,大家又討論了一下依賴倒置原則。 說明 采用依賴倒置原則可以減少類間的耦合性,提高系...
一、前言 每個網站,小到一個H5頁面,必有一個登錄認證授權模塊,常見的認證授權方式有哪些呢?又該如何實現呢?下面我們將來講解SSO、OAuth等相關知識,并在實踐中的應用姿勢...
[TOC] 前言 我們在實際工作中,有很多分頁的需求,商品分頁、訂單分頁等,在MySQL中我們可以使用limit,那么在Elasticsearch中我們可以使用什么呢? ES...
[TOC] 一、前言 聚合是一種基于搜索的數據匯總,通過組合可以完成復雜的操作。聚合可以對文檔進行匯總、分組等。通過聚合,我們會得到一個數據的概覽,是分析和總結全部的數據,而...
前言 Elasticsearch 中的結構化搜索,即面向數值、日期、時間、布爾等類型數據的搜索,這些數據類型格式精確,通常使用基于詞項的term精確匹配或者prefix前綴匹...
前言 有些時候,我們搜索的時候,只會提供一個輸入框,但是會查詢相關的多個字段,典型的如Google搜索,我們該如何用 Elasticsearch 如何實現呢? 實例 從單字符...
前言 有時我們在搜索電影的時候,包含了多個條件,比如主演是周星馳,打分8分以上,上映時間是1990年~2001年的,那么Elasticsearch又該如何幫我們做查詢呢?這里...
簡介 Elasticsearch 使用的查詢語言(DSL)擁有一套查詢組件,這些組件可以以無限組合的方式進行搭配。這套組件可以在以下兩種情況下使用:過濾上下文(filteri...
前言 Elasticsearch 是一個開源的搜索引擎,建立在一個全文搜索引擎庫 Apache Lucene? 基礎之上。 Lucene 可以說是當下最先進、高性能、全功能的...
前言 Lucene自6.0起使用BM25相關性算法代替了之前的TF*IDF相關性算法,切換到BM25之后,基于Lucene的Solr 和 Elasticsearch應用程序會...
前言 前面的文章中主要介紹了Elasticsearch的安裝及基本的CRUD操作,在使用Elasticsearch的時候,大部分是使用他的搜索,本次我們就來了解更多搜索的AP...
前言本次我們聊一聊Elasticsearch的基本操作CRUD,他跟我們常用的關系型數據庫的操作又有什么不一樣的地方呢?今天我們就來好好講解一番。 說明 本次演示用的版本是7...
前言 本文主要講解Elasticsearch及其套件Kibana、Logstash的安裝及啟動,還講解如何導入數據用于后續的實驗。 說明:Elasticsearch是基于Ja...
更多文章,可關注我的 博客園[https://www.cnblogs.com/powercto] 跟 掘金[https://juejin.cn/user/2418581314...
更多文章,可關注我的 博客園[https://www.cnblogs.com/powercto] 跟 掘金[https://juejin.cn/user/2418581314...